Find the volume of the triangular prism with height=9 cm, base=6cm, and altitude of triangles=8cm

Answer:

The volume of the prism is 216\,cm^3

Please notice that the number agrees with the third answer in the list of options, but the list contains errors in the units for the four options listed. Volumes shouldn't have units of square centimeters! there is a type in all the units. the exponent of the cm should be "3" not 2.

Step-by-step explanation:

Recall that the volume of a prism is given by the product of the area of its base (B) times its height (h) : V=B\,h

In our case, the base of the prism is a triangle of base 6 cm and height 8 cm. Then we can estimate the prism's base using the formula for the area of a triangle = base x height/2

triangle's area = 6\,cm*8\,cm/2=24\,cm^2

Now we use this area in the volume formula:

V=B\,h\\V=24\,cm^2\,*\,9\,cm\\V=216 \,cm^3

Marcos is in charge of counting cans for the food drive. He organizes the cans in 6-by-8 arrays, and he has 10 of these arrays.
V125BC [204]

Answer:

The final answer is NO, i.e. He does not have at least 500 cans.

Step-by-step explanation:

He organizes the cans in 6-by-8 arrays.

The number of elements in the array can be found by finding the multiplication of its Rows numbers with its Columns numbers.

Given the array is of order 6-by-8. So the elements in the array = 6x8 = 48 elements.

And he has 10 of these arrays. So total cans = 48 x 10 = 480 cans.

Hence, the final answer is NO, i.e. He does not have at least 500 cans.
